同步块里面对象锁的细节

synchronized块相对于方法声明加synchronized关键字,更加灵活

例子

public class FetchRunnable implements Runnable{    private String TAG_1 = new String("TAG_1");//锁this    private static String TAG_2 = new String("TAG_2");//锁class    private String TAG_3 = "TAG_3";//锁class    public void run() {        //runClass();        //runThis();        runTag(TAG_1);        sleep();        runTag(TAG_2);        sleep();        runTag(TAG_3);    }    private void runClass() {        synchronized (FetchRunnable.class) {            System.out.println("run Class");            sleep();        }    }    private void runThis() {        synchronized (this) {            System.out.println("run this");            sleep();        }    }    private void runTag(String tag) {        synchronized (tag) {            System.out.println(Thread.currentThread().getName() + " run " + tag +" 秒="+Calendar.getInstance().get(Calendar.SECOND));            sleep();        }    }    private void sleep() {        try {            Thread.sleep(1000);        } catch (InterruptedException e) {            e.printStackTrace();        }    }    public static void main(String[] args) {        Thread t0 = new Thread(new FetchRunnable());        Thread t1 = new Thread(new FetchRunnable());        t0.start();        t1.start();    }}

运行结果

Thread-0 run TAG_1 秒=18Thread-1 run TAG_1 秒=18Thread-1 run TAG_2 秒=20Thread-0 run TAG_2 秒=21Thread-1 run TAG_3 秒=22Thread-0 run TAG_3 秒=23
